- Go outside into the bright sun with a kid and a camera.
- Have your little buddy do whatever...Run, jump, squat down, play, etc.
- During the action, take pictures of your child's shadow.
- Print the photos, cut and stick into a book
- Create captions by asking the child to describe what "the shadow" is doing in each photo.
My two year old and I made this one with the help of Picnik, and it was really fast and easy. For an even quicker project, just write the responses with a Sharpie. Either way, it makes an adorable little keepsake, and a fun new personalized book for your home library.
